"Jeff Myers is in his first season as offensive line coach at Memphis in 2023. Head coach Ryan Silverfield announced the hiring of Myers on Jan. 8, 2023. Myers came to the Tigers after spending the last seven seasons at Iowa State, five as offensive line coach. In 2019, Myers was listed in 247Sports' "30Under30" as one of the top rising stars in the profession.
“We are very excited to hire Jeff Myers as our offensive line coach,” Silverfield said at the time of his hiring. “He will do a wonderful job relating to our players and maximizing their potential. Coach Myers’ passion and knowledge will be displayed for our OL and entire program.”
Myers coached seven players who earned All-Big 12 recognition in his Cyclone tenure, including All-Big 12 First Team selections in Julian Good-Jones (2019), Colin Newell (2020) and Trevor Downing (2021). Two of his pupils were Freshman All-Americans by The Athletic in Downing (2019) and Darrell Simmons (2020).
Myers helped the Cyclone offense thrive. From 2019-21, ISU produced three of the most prolific offenses in the history of Cyclone football. Iowa State broke the school record for total offense (444.3) and had the third-best scoring offense (32.2) in school history in 2019 and followed it up with the second-best scoring offense (32.9) and third-best total offense (436.3) totals in Cyclone history in 2020.
The 2020 season was historic in many ways. Iowa State finished the regular season in first place in the Big 12 standings, made the Big 12 Championship game and qualified for a New Year’s Six bowl for the first time in school history.
The Cyclones capped off the season with a 34-17 win over Oregon in the PlayStation Fiesta Bowl.
ISU’s eight conferences wins and nine overall wins eclipsed or tied school records and the Cyclones earned their highest ranking in school history during the season (No. 6) and postseason (No. 9).
In 2022, Myers guided an Iowa State offensive line that helped the Cyclones out-gain nine of their 12 opponents on the season and end the season with the fourth-best passing offense (261.8) in the Big 12, ranking 39th nationally. Offensive lineman Trevor Downing was again named All-Big 12 following the season, earning second-team honors.
In 2021, the Cyclones recorded the fourth-best scoring average (31.3) and the fifth-best total offense (424.5), respectively, in the history of the program. ISU also ranked second nationally in red zone offense, converting on 47-of-49 trips for a 95.9 pct. clip to help the Cyclones earn their school-record fifth-straight bowl appearance.
Myers inherited an extremely young unit in 2020 but molded the group into one of 11 semifinalists for the Joe Moore Award, given annually to the nation’s best offensive line.
Myers’ group allowed the fewest sacks in the Big 12 (14) and aided the team in breaking the school record for rushing touchdowns in a season with 31, as the Cyclones rushed for two or more touchdowns in 11 of 12 games.
Myers’ offensive line paved the way for a pair of 1,000-yard rushers in All-Americans David Montgomery and Breece Hall. Montgomery is currently with the Chicago Bears and Hall, one of only two consensus All-Americans in school history, was the nation’s leading rusher in 2020 (1,572) who broke the all-time NCAA FBS record for consecutive games with a rushing touchdown (24), is currently on the New York Jets."
